What this bill does

Provides a property owner with the right to an appraisal and the right to cancel a purchase contract, with certain conditions, for solicited real estate transactions. Requires the purchase contract for solicited real estate transactions to include a statement about the property owner's rights. Provides for enforcement under the Consumer Protection Act.
